Henry Jackson of Delta Steel – Cedar Hill, TX has been nominated for the International Drivers Excellence Award (IDEA).

Henry started with Delta Steel in the Ft. Worth location in 2008 and has been a driver ever since. Out of a total 32 years as a commercially licensed driver, he has spent 14 with us, becoming the most experienced in the Cedar Hill fleet of drivers. Henry learned the ropes as he progressed in his role after getting acclimated to the Delta Steel culture.
